diff options
| author | jsing <> | 2015-09-12 19:54:31 +0000 | 
|---|---|---|
| committer | jsing <> | 2015-09-12 19:54:31 +0000 | 
| commit | e924e5f0d4bd6236aea5499a68d58fdd552a1d12 (patch) | |
| tree | 6d7005f84ef8db59b7b30dd91562d159028dd12d /src/lib/libc/stdlib/rand.c | |
| parent | b954557fa19488dbfb1b2a641b808d7554d1f845 (diff) | |
| download | openbsd-e924e5f0d4bd6236aea5499a68d58fdd552a1d12.tar.gz openbsd-e924e5f0d4bd6236aea5499a68d58fdd552a1d12.tar.bz2 openbsd-e924e5f0d4bd6236aea5499a68d58fdd552a1d12.zip | |
Ensure that we clear the libssl error stack before we make a function call
that we will pass the result through tls_ssl_error() on failure. Otherwise
we can end up reporting spurious errors due to their being unrelated errors
already on the error stack.
Spotted by Marko Kreen.
ok beck@
Diffstat (limited to 'src/lib/libc/stdlib/rand.c')
0 files changed, 0 insertions, 0 deletions
